All Categories
Featured
Table of Contents
At the same time, they desire to understand you can sense the right time to move ahead regardless of your dispute. Amazon depends on a society of advancement. Interviewers want to see that you are excited to dive deep when issues occur.
Inform me regarding a task in which you needed to deep dive into analysis Tell me about one of the most complex problem you have dealt with Define a circumstances when you used a lot of information in a short amount of time Are right, a great deal"Leaders are right a whole lot. They think in a different way and browse edges for means to offer clients." Amazon is significant and its SDEs require to construct items that get to significant scale to make a difference for the company. Therefore, job interviewers will certainly wish to see that you can develop and express a strong vision. Why was it substantial? Work with and establish the most effective"Leaders elevate the performance bar with every hire and promotion. They recognize phenomenal ability, and willingly relocate them throughout the organization. Leaders create leaders and take seriously their function in training others. We service behalf of our individuals to design mechanisms for development like Occupation Option."As discussed over, Amazon desires new hires to"raise bench. "Interviewers will desire to see that you are not worried of collaborating with and employing individuals smarter than you. You'll see the instances provided below are basic interview concerns, but they give a best chance for you to resolve this concept.
This management concept is commonly gone over in meetings for extremely elderly engineering positions that involve individuals monitoring or building a team(e.g. Software application Development Manager, Director, etc ). Explain a time you actioned in to aid a struggling colleague Tell me concerning a time you aided boost your group spirits Inform me concerning a time you employed or dealt with people smarter than you are Thriftiness" Complete extra with much less. There are no additional points for expanding headcount, spending plan dimension, or taken care of cost."At every touchpoint, Amazon attempts to give customers with as much value for as little price as possible. Recruiters will be searching for exactly how you can sustain this idea while maintaining a continuous drive for technology. Tell me concerning a time you effectively provided a project without a budget plan or sources Describe the last time you found out a way to maintain a method basic or to save
on expenses Discover and be interested "Leaders are never done understanding and constantly look for to boost themselves. You'll wish to reveal that you are interested in finding out brand-new things and checking out originalities. Some instances provided below are basic interview inquiries, but they give an excellent chance for you to resolve this concept. Describe something interesting you've learned lately Inform me about a time you taught on your own an ability Why Software application Engineering? Demand the highest possible requirements"Leaders have non-stop high criteria lots of people might believe these criteria are unreasonably high.
Comparable to the principle" hire and develop the best," this principle is much more likely to come up in interviews for senior and/or managerial placements. You could be an amazing software application designer, but sadly, that won't be sufficient to ace your meetings at Amazon. Talking to is an ability in itself, that you need to discover.
The very best method to do this is to prepare a single specific instance of a past experience to show your response to a question. When chatting regarding your previous success, Bilwasiva, Amazon interview coach suggests evaluating your achievements any place feasible."Utilize metrics and data to demonstrate the impact of your payments. "You require to walk your recruiter via your mind before you really start coding.
or making a system. Your interviewer might likewise give you hints regarding whether you get on the appropriate track or not. In your system layout interview, you need to clearly state assumptions and inspect with your job interviewer to see if those presumptions are reasonable. When you code, existing multiple possible remedies if you can. Amazon wishes to know your reasoning forchoosing a certain remedy. While we mentioned the initial four worths as the ones given emphasis in SDE meetings, the most effective method to prepare is to contend least one tale for each and every LP. To be extra reliable, you can adapt your tales so they can respond to various management principles. Maintain your code organized so your recruiter will not have a tough time comprehending what you've written. While your code will not be tested, you'll be a lot more remarkable if you compose testable code. Prepare to clarify the Time/Space Intricacy of your services, and exactly how to better maximize for Time/Space Complexity. Also, don't make use of random/variable feature names. Be certain to write detailed, purposeful ones. Amazon suggests SDE candidates to be all set to write code in real-time on an online editor. You can talk to your recruiter which it will be if you're unsure which tool to utilize. Now that you recognize what concerns to expect, allow's concentrate on exactly how to.
prepare. Below are the four preparation steps we recommend to help you get a deal as an Amazon (or Amazon Internet Solutions)software advancement designer. If you recognize engineers that work at Amazon or utilized to function there, speak with them to comprehend what the society resembles. The Management Principles we discussed over can provide you a sense of what to expect, yet there's no substitute for a conversation
with an insider. We would also suggest taking a look at the following sources: As pointed out above, you'll have to answer three kinds of questions at Amazon: coding, system layout, and behavior. Right here is a summary of the method: Action 1: Ask information inquiries Recognize the goal of the system(e.g. sell digital books) Develop the extent of the exercise(e.g. end-to-end experience, or simply API?) Gather scale and performance demands(e.g. 500 purchases per second) Reference any type of assumptions you're constructing loud Action 2: Layout at a high level then drill down Lay out the top-level parts (e.g. Play the role of both the candidate and the job interviewer, asking questions and addressing them, much like 2 people would in an interview. By yourself, you can not imitate assuming on your feet or the pressure stress performing doing front of a strangerComplete stranger And also, there are no unexpected follow-up questions and no responses. That's an ROI of 100x!. Selection and String Adjustment: Discover techniques for sorting, looking, and rearranging arrays and strings. Dynamic Shows: Research study common patterns like memoization and tabulation.
Chart Troubles: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Loads: Focus on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with problems that require exploring various opportunities.
Chart Issues: BFS, DFS, Dijkstra's formula, and much more. Binary Trees and Plenty: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fy with troubles that require checking out various possibilities.
Chart Problems: BFS, DFS, Dijkstra's algorithm, and much more. Binary Trees and Loads: Emphasis on traversal, insertion, and removal algorithms. Backtracking and Recursion: Get comfy with issues that need exploring different possibilities.
Graph Problems: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Tons: Focus on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fy with problems that call for discovering different opportunities.
Graph Problems: BFS, DFS, Dijkstra's formula, and more. Binary Trees and Plenty: Emphasis on traversal, insertion, and removal formulas. Backtracking and Recursion: Obtain comfy with troubles that call for checking out different possibilities.
Chart Troubles: BFS, DFS, Dijkstra's algorithm, and extra. Binary Trees and Lots: Focus on traversal, insertion, and deletion formulas. Backtracking and Recursion: Obtain comfy with problems that require checking out various possibilities.
Chart Problems: BFS, DFS, Dijkstra's formula, and extra. Binary Trees and Heaps: Concentrate on traversal, insertion, and deletion formulas. Backtracking and Recursion: Get comfortable with problems that require discovering various opportunities.
Table of Contents
Latest Posts
Apple Software Engineer Interview Questions & How To Answer Them
How To Think Out Loud In A Technical Interview – A Guide For Engineers
29 Common Software Engineer Interview Questions (With Expert Answers)
More
Latest Posts
Apple Software Engineer Interview Questions & How To Answer Them
How To Think Out Loud In A Technical Interview – A Guide For Engineers
29 Common Software Engineer Interview Questions (With Expert Answers)